EJLE Annual Conference

June 21st, 2022|Announcement|

The European Journal of Legal Education (EJLE), is presenting at the annual conference of the European Network for Clinical Legal Education (ENCLE) in Brescia, Italy, on 14 July 2022. The following Editorial Board members are presenting: Greta Bosch and Izabela Krasnicka will introduce a session on the editorial process, Nigel Duncan will introduce a session on the peer review process, and Laurence Gormley and Elaine Hall (IJCLE) will lead a session focussed on academic support for early career researchers. 2022 AGM and Conference

May 3rd, 2022|Announcement, Annual General Meeting, Conference|

From 20 to 22 April 2022, in Warsaw ELFA finally resumed its Annual General Meeting and Conference in a face-to-face format, after two years of celebrating it online due to the restrictions imposed by the COVID-19 pandemic. The members representatives attending the meeting, above other decisions, agreed to suspend the membership of the Russian universities that signed the statement of the Russian Union of Rectors supporting the invasion of Ukraine by the Russian Federation. 2021 ELFA Award

May 2nd, 2022|Announcement, Award|

The results of the 2021 edition of the ELFA Award were announced during the ELFA Annual General Meeting and Conference held in Warsaw from 20 to 22 April 2022. The announcement was made by Professor Laurence Gormley, Coordinator of the ELFA Award. First Prize was awarded to Dr. Leticia Díez Sánchez, for her thesis "Integration through Law and its Discontents: Unveiling the distributive impact of judge-made law in the EU". University of Lausanne: Conférence “Regards croisés de droit international privé et de droit comparé entre Europe et pays du Maghreb” (2/3 Juin 2022)

April 26th, 2022|Cooperation|

Fondé sur un accord-cadre entre les universités de plusieurs pays européens et du Maghreb, le Consortium euro-méditerranéen étudie les relations qu’entretiennent, en matière personnelle et familiale, les différents pays d’Europe et du Maghreb. A cette fin, il constitue, via le réseau des universités signataires, le support d’une véritable coordination entre les différentes institutions des pays concernés. Depuis 2014, le consortium a envisagé plusieurs problématiques: la kafala, le divorce et ses effets, le droit patrimonial de la famille.
